Local toursim ventures among state’s best
Three district tourism ventures were medal winners at RACV Victorian Tourism Awards.
They were among six from Gippsland to be recognised at the awards presentation function at Crown in Melbourne.
Tallawarra Homestead at Tonimbuk, a foursuite luxury bed and breakfast based on the classical colonial style homestead, gained silver in the hosted accommodation section.
The Summit at Trafalgar East received a bronze medal in the adventure tourism section.
The facility on 50 acres hosts a variety of events and camps and can accommodate large groups.
A bronze medal was also awarded in the selfcontained accommodation category to Vivere Retreat at Neerim South that provides three accommodation options on its 18-acre property.
Two Gippsland entrants were awarded gold medals.
Bass Coast shire council won the local government award for tourism and The Big4 Holiday Park at Inverloch took out the top award for caravan and holiday parks.
Phillip Island and Bass Coast Visitors Centre was a finalist in the visitor information services section.
